On Wednesday night, Kevin Harvick took to the mound for his beloved New York Yankees ... for one pitch, at least. Harvick threw out the first pitch at the Yankees-Angels game, and as you can see there at right, his form is ... well, it's not terrible.

Harvick's handler "Mother Function" tweeted that the pitch was 54 mph and just a bit outside, which is a reasonable hurl for a dude who's not really an athlete. (Joke, people. Joke.) Harvick and crew then took in the rest of the ballgame, which ended in a 9-3 Yankees victory. What, the Angels couldn't play ball and leave it at 2-9? The nerve.

Harvick is headed to Bristol (the Connecticut one, not Thunder Valley) to film a SportsCenter commercial for ESPN, which ought to be good. We'll run it when we see it.
